I love some ghetto builds.  My most recent one was taking the guts out of an old laptop that had a broken screen but still worked and would constantly overheat the cpu and the hdd due to poor airflow inside and putting it inside an old micro atx motherboard box I had laying around.  I pulled a 120mm fan out of an old psu that was dead and wired it up to run off an extra usb header that just happened to have ended up inside of the box so it was otherwise useless.  Its a first gen dual core i5 so its not great, but it works great for playing music and looking on the internet.  It replaced an old atom itx build I had in the garage that I keep all the manuals for my vehicles on and some music to listen while in the garage.  Something cheap and small hooked up to a $10 goodwill flat panel monitor and an old wireless keyboard that has a touchpad built in.  Stuff that I dont care about getting dirty or full of dirt and dust when I am covered in oil and mud trying to look up how to fix something on my cars.
